Spring diesel gala - Saturday 27th and Sunday 28th March

The first big event of 2010 is the Spring Diesel Spectacular when all operating locomotives in the GWR's acclaimed fleet of heritage diesels will be working an intensive train service over the 10-mile line.  Features will include freight trains, local services and brake van rides as well as at least on visiting locomotives. If you enjoy the growl of a class 37 or the distinctive whistling sound of a class 20; if you yearn for a ride behind a Class 47 or even a rare chance to ride in a brake van behind a class 08 shunter, then this is the event for you. Summer diesel gala (featuring bus rally on Sunday 11th July) - Friday 9th July to Sunday 11th July

When was the last time you travelled on the national network on a train with a diesel locomotive at the front? In this age of HSTs, DMUs, Virgin Voyagers and the like the chances are you won't have done recently unless you were on a special. Well, here's a chance to enjoy train travel as it was after the end of steam in the 1970s and 1980s. The GWR has one of the country's best fleets of heritage diesels, many of which have long since disappeared from Network Rail.  Every locomotive able to operate will be running, along with visitors. The programme will include local trains, freight trains, double-heading, brake van rides and more.  One more thing: have you noticed how quiet modern trains are? The throb of a classic diesel locomotive on the GWR is bound to test your aural senses to the full and send a shiver down your spine. GWR bus rally - Sunday 11th July

The last two GWR bus rallies have been spectacular occasions, with Toddington car park crammed with buses of every shape and size from the late 1920s to those that have graced our roads in more recent times.  Enjoy the sight, sound, feel and even the smell as visiting buses, including classic London Routemasters, will be sharing duties on trips from Toddington to Broadway.  If this doesn't bring memories of school trips, catching the double-decker into town or long-distance coach travel, then nothing will. Don't hesitate to ask questions either, the owners and drivers are a knowledgeable bunch and love nothing more than to share their enthusiasm! Fireworks special - Saturday 6th November

In conjunction with the Cheltenham Round Table the GWR is running a special train from Toddington to what is probably the best fireworks display in the region, for which you can literally enjoy a grand stand seat at the Racecourse.  The display attracts literally thousands of people - and their cars and once it is over, it can take an awfully long time to get away again. So, by far the best way to travel is from Toddington station.  A night time journey by steam train is something special in itself - and is the perfect way to round off a fantastic evening's entertainment.  This is a treat not to be missed!

Normal fares apply.  The train departs Toddington station at 18.00 and will depart Cheltenham Racecourse about 20 minutes after the show has finished.  Check with station and train staff on the night to be sure.

Enjoy steam and diesel after Christmas

The GWR rounds of its year in spectacular fashion between Christmas and New Year.
On Boxing Day is are our Mince Pie Specials operating to our Blue Timetable, which also operates on 28th December, New Year's Eve and New Year's Day.  But Monday 27th December is the last chance to enjoy a 'diesel thrash' as a special timetable operates with a wide choice of heritage diesel traction running between Toddington and Cheltenham.

Then Wednesday and Thursday, 29th and 30th December, is the GWR's acclaimed 'Christmas Cracker' which is an excuse for the steam locomotive department to turn out every available steam engine with an intensive timetable.  If the weather is cold and crisp, you can enjoy some truly spectacular steam and smoke effects.  Your ticket allows you as many trips as you wish on the day you visit. Your challenge, then, is to be travel behind every engine in operation!

Finally, the last day of the season is the first day of the New Year, 1st January 2011.
